Men's Moccasin's

Men's buckskin moccasins. Puckered toes with purple cloth flaps that are patially decorated with floral pattern in seed beads. Sewn with the spot stich, black velvet cloth flaps decorated similarly and edged with green ribbon. Blue, green, pearl colored beads. Tongue is purple. Center seam meets toe point. |

Made circa 1857 by the Menominee for George Hobbins Barwise. Donated to the Wisconsin Historical Society by Mrs. Benjamin L. Ramsey in 1957. |
